What’s the Importance of Content in SEO?

The importance of content in SEO lies in its fundamental role as the primary factor search engines evaluate when determining rankings – the actual information, articles, and resources that search engines evaluate, index, and rank in response to user queries.

Quality content serves as the primary signal that tells search engines what your website offers and why it deserves visibility in search results.

What Makes Content so Critical for Rankings?

Why does content drive SEO success?

Search engines exist to connect users with helpful information, making content their primary ranking factor. Without valuable content, even perfect technical SEO becomes meaningless – like building highways to empty destinations.

Content creates the substance that attracts visitors, earns backlinks, and generates the user engagement signals that push rankings higher, establishing your site as an authoritative resource worth promoting.

How Much of a Difference Does Quality Content Actually Make?

Research shows that websites publishing high-quality content consistently see 434% more indexed pages and generate 97% more inbound links than those without content strategies.

Google’s algorithm updates have increasingly favored content depth and expertise – yet remarkably, 70% of businesses still treat content as an afterthought rather than their primary SEO investment, missing the most direct path to organic growth.

What Happens When You Don’t Have a Content Strategy?

Websites without quality content become invisible to search engines, regardless of their technical optimization or design sophistication.

Poor content strategies create a devastating cycle – low rankings lead to minimal traffic, minimal traffic prevents authority building, and lack of authority ensures continued obscurity.

While content-rich competitors dominate search results and capture your potential customers, content-poor sites struggle for visibility. You can perfect every technical element, but without content, you’re optimizing emptiness.

How to Implement

  1. Research user intent: Identify what your audience searches for. Use keyword tools to find content gaps.
  2. Create comprehensive resources: Write in-depth content that fully answers user questions. Aim for thoroughness over brevity.
  3. Optimize for readability: Structure content with clear headings, short paragraphs, and scannable formatting. Make it easy to consume.
  4. Update regularly: Refresh existing content with new information. Keep, always keep, your content current and accurate.
  5. Measure performance: Track rankings, traffic, and engagement. Double down on what works.
